Design brief:

Design a smart product-service system for serious runners training toward a specific goal. The solution should help them train more effectively, safely, and sustainably in the outdoor environment.

Using a story board to uncover pain points in the running routine.

Based on multiple interviews, a detailed journey map of the full running routine was created. This made it possible to identify key pain points and define a suitable job to be done that could address one of them.

JTBD:

When training for a specific goal, serious runners want to follow unfamiliar but optimized routes without having to think about navigation, so they can stay focused on pace, distance, and performance.
